22 de maio de 2020 • 2 min de leitura
Aula 02 - Introdução ao Shell no Linux com comandos básicos
O termo Shell refere-se aos programas de sistemas do tipo Unix que podem ser utilizados...
Introdução ao Shell Linux
O termo Shell refere-se aos programas de sistemas do tipo Unix que podem ser utilizados como meio de interação para acesso aos serviços do kernel no sistema operacional. Este é um programa que recebe, interpreta e executa os comandos de usuário, aparecendo na tela como uma linha de comandos, representada por um interpretador de comandos, que aguarda na tela os comandos do usuário.
Os mais populares são: Bash, Sh, Zsh, Tcsh, entre vários outros.
Referência: Wikipédia
clear
Limpa a tela e posiciona o cursor no canto superior esquerdo do vídeo.
clear
df
Mostra o espaço livre/ocupado de cada partição. Sintaxe:
df -h
free
Mostra detalhes sobre a utilização da memória RAM do sistema. O free é uma interface ao arquivo /proc/meminfo. Sintaxe:
free -[opções]
opções:
m - Mostra o resultado em Mbytes. g - Mostra o resultado em Gbytes. t - Mostra uma linha contendo o total.
uname
Retorna o nome e versão do kernel atual. Sintaxe:
uname -[opções]
opções:
a - Mostra informações do sistema com maiores detalhes, como versão do kernel, nome, arquitetura da máquina, etc. n - Retorna o nome da máquina. r - Mostra a versão do kernel.
reboot
Reinicia o computador. Sintaxe:
reboot
shutdown
Desliga/reinicia o computador imediatamente ou após determinado tempo (programável) de forma segura. Todos os usuários do sistema são avisados que o computador será desligado. Sintaxe:
shutdown -[opções] [hora] [mensagem]
opções:
r - Reinicia o sistema. c - Cancela a execução do shutdown. Você pode acrescentar uma mensagem avisando aos usuários sobre o fato. h - Desliga o sistema.
Exemplos:
Reinicia o sistema:
shutdown -r now
Desliga o sistema em 10 minutos:
shutdown -h 10